Journal ArticleDOI

Usefulness of red cell distribution width as a prognostic marker in pulmonary hypertension.

TL;DR: Red blood cell distribution width is independently associated with death in patients with PH and performs better as a prognostic indicator than N-terminal-pro-B-type natriuretic peptide (NT- pro-BNP).
Journal ArticleDOI

Radial artery pulse pressure variation correlates with brachial artery peak velocity variation in ventilated subjects when measured by internal medicine residents using hand-carried ultrasound devices.

TL;DR: The HCU Doppler assessment of the brachial artery blood flow velocity as performed by internal medicine residents is a rapid, noninvasive bedside correlate to DeltaPP, and a DeltaVpeak-BA cutoff of 16% may prove useful as a point-of-care tool for the prediction of volume responsiveness in patients receiving mechanical ventilation.
Journal ArticleDOI

Left ventricular mass from gated SPECT myocardial perfusion imaging: Comparison with cardiac computed tomography

TL;DR: Using CTA as the reference standard, the mean SPECT LVM values are similar, but lower values are overestimated and higher values are underestimated, and the SPECT values are not substitutable for CTA without mathematical correction.
